Brisket Baked Beans
Brisket Baked Beans might be the best baked beans ever! Flavored with ketchup, mustard, Worcestershire Sauce, and made slightly sweet with brown sugar.
Prep Time
10 mins
Cook Time
1 hr
Total Time
1 hr 10 mins
Servings: 10 Servings
Calories: 375 kcal
Course:
Side Dish
Cuisine:
American
Ingredients
- 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
- 1 yellow onion , diced
- 1 Jalapeño , minced
- 15 ounces Kidney Beans , drained and rinsed
- 30 ounces pinto beans , drained and rinsed
- 2 cups brisket , cooked and chopped
- 1 cup barbecue sauce
- 1/2 cup brown sugar , packed
- 2 tablespoons ketchup
- 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
- Add oil to a large cast iron skillet on medium high heat.
- Add onion and jalapeno and cook for 4-5 minutes until translucent, stirring occasionally.
- In a large bowl mix onion mixture, kidney beans, pinto beans, brisket, barbecue sauce, brown sugar, ketchup, dijon mustard and Worcestershire sauce.
- Pour into 13x9 baking dish and bake for 60 minutes.
